On Tue, Aug 07, 2001 at 10:31:03PM +0200, Mathieu Bois wrote:

Salut Mathieu et merci pour ta r�ponse,

cependant ...

>       Tu aurait fait un programme en C ou en n'importe quel language, �a aurait �t� 
>pareil : si tu fais pas un retour � la ligne (ou mieux, un flush de tes buffers en 
>cours), ben rien n'oblige le syst�me � vider les buffers juste apr�s la commande 
>print, bref ton prout est pas perdu, il est en m�moire, mais pas sur la console (tu 
>n'as pas perdu du tout la sortie standard).

ah ben ouais mais ca fait presque 2 ans que je tappes des lignes de
commandes quotidiennent, pourquoi fallait il que ca n'arrive que
maintenant ? je veux dire : quels sont les criteres qui font que la
ligne dont j'ai tant besoin sera gard�e dans le buffer ? (sachant que du
perl -e 'print "sans le \\n"; c'est un truc que j'utilise assez
regulierement).

>       Bref, �a n'a rien � voir avec MDK8 ni MDK ni Linux, mais uniquement � la 
>mani�re dont tu programmes !!! ;-)

ca m'inquiete d'autant plus :)

dans la serie "le developpeur a 2F" : c'est quoi exactement un
flush_qui_vaut_mieux_que_la_fin_de_ligne ?

>       C'est une erreur assez fr�quente... quand on n'est pas au courant.

je viens de mettre les doigts dans la prise .

Merci encore.

Marc

Répondre à